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4179865851 4414884 3775558024 310
891051517 1418677 50864937
891051517 1418677 50864937
59 6724 70 508 22815389
All about undefined
Interested in learning more?
891051517 1418677 50864937
59 6724 70 508 22815389
See more
15070374925 3556
393 47176837 691750 6303665
See more
209297796 4982177013
845 8962975 97872156 1388
See more